Transaction db16755768fa94dca7c6a67459d36496d8f828d994d56958332ab76b8f207737
1 Input
1 Output
-
db16755768fa94dca7c6a67459d36496d8f828d994d56958332ab76b8f207737:0
- value
- 19282491
- script pubkey
- OP_0 OP_PUSHBYTES_20 37f95775d6c1aa9cf12dd1a01ebf218c46bf3691
- address
- bc1qxlu4wawkcx4feufd6xspa0ep33rt7d537njy70